How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Monterey County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Monterey County Studio Apartments | $1,997 | $1,495 | $2,650 |
| Monterey County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,531 | $750 | $5,695 |
| Monterey County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,134 | $2,095 | $7,353 |
| Monterey County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,657 | $3,000 | $4,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Monterey County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Monterey County?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Monterey County with Washer/Dryer is at Marina Crescent listed at $1,960.
How much is the average rent for Monterey County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Monterey County with Washer/Dryer is $3,347.
What is the largest Monterey County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Monterey County is a 1,452 square feet unit starting from $2,300 at The Independent.
What is the average size for Monterey County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Monterey County is currently at 685 sq ft.
